This cutie β Burramys Paruus aka mountain Pygmy possum, have become critically endangered due to habitat loss, fragmented subpopulations, bushfires, decline of its food (the bogong moth), impacts of climate change, and predation from ferals. They live in the alpine and subalpine rocks and boulders found in the Bogong High Plains and Mt Buller in Victoria and Mt Kosciuzko in New South Wales . These little possums are small enough to fit into the palm of your hand and grow between 35-80g!
